4.6 A 60 Hz, 75 kVA, 2400/240 V, single-phase transformer is used to step down the voltage of a distribution system. If the low voltage is to be kept constant at 240 V, determine the following: (a) The value of the load impedance connected to the low-voltage side that will cause the transformer to be fully loaded (b) The value of such a load impedance referred to the high-voltage side (c) The values of the load current referred to the low-voltage and high-voltage sides
